Who remembers this game? A great game by friendly standards and some terrific players on show including two of the stars of Italia 90 - Scillachi and Gascoigne. Surely one of the most star studded games ever at The Goldstone?

FRIENDLY INTERNATIONAL
14/11/1989, Brighton, Goldstone Ground, 16,125
ENGLAND B 1-1 ITALY B [HT 1-1]
Scorer:
England B: Tony Adams
Italy B: Giovanni Stroppa

ENGLAND B:
Nigel Martyn [Bristol Rovers]
>88' Dave Beasant [Chelsea]
Paul Parker [Queen's Park Rangers]
>46' Lee Dixon [Arsenal]
Tony Dorigo [Chelsea]
Michael Thomas [Arsenal]
Tony Adams [c] [Arsenal]
Gary Pallister [Manchester United]
>46' Andy Linighan [Norwich City]
Dennis Wise [Wimbledon]
>46' Peter Beagrie [Everton]
Paul Gascoigne [Tottenham Hotspurs]
Steve Bull [Wolverhampton Wanderers]
David Batty [Leeds United]
Mike Newell [Everton]
>77' Paul Williams [Charlton Athletic]

ITAB: Gianluca Pagliuca, S Rossini, Marco Lanna, S Salvatori (L Garzva 74'), M
Baroni, L Pellegrini, Diego Fuser, Amedeo Carboni (Paolo di Canio 46'), Ruggiero Rizzitelli, Giovanni Stroppa, Salvatore Schillaci (Marco Simone 46')
Referee: Gunn (England)
